Get Ready Now

On March 11, 2011, a massive 9.0 earthquake and the resulting tsunami wreaked unimaginable destruction on the northeastern coast of Japan. News reports noted that Japan has been the site of the greatest number of earthquakes in any country of the world, and its people have had the most complete and consistent preparation for earthquake survival ever in human history.


A woman who was in an upper-story office was interviewed in the first day following the quake. She recounted that the office trembled, and then began to shake, but she had felt that kind of thing before. The movement, however, did not stop, but increased. Equipment was toppling, the ceiling was caving in, and the woman was unable to stand up. She poignantly commented, "I suddenly realized I had no plan of escape in mind. I did not know what to do at all."

Amazing. In a place where the liklihood of "the big one" is a constant and real threat, that someone would have no personal plan of action is aslmost unimaginable. Yet, for this woman and many others, exactly what to do when the land shook or the waters suddenly rose and brought immediate and total obliteration was not "top of mind." How could it not be? Jesus warned his followers regularly, "The end is coming, and you must be ready. It will come like a thief in the night, at a moment when you least expect it."







Be ready. Be ready! BE READY! Know the plan, and never be caught unaware.






"So you also must be ready, because the Son of Man will come at an hour when you do not expect him" (Matthew 24:44).
